The App DNA
What makes this app unique?
Drivers hire Spoke to minimize total route time and fuel costs, trading a monthly subscription for the efficiency gains of automated stop sequencing.
For Professional delivery drivers and couriers who manage high-volume multi-stop routes.
What does it look like?
Key features
Single-click calculation of the fastest delivery sequence for multiple stops.
Allows planning routes with more than 10 stops per trip.
Adds delivery stops via voice commands or scanning addresses with the device camera.
How much does it cost?
The 10-stop limit acts as a hard gate to force conversion for professional couriers handling high-volume daily routes.

Competitive landscape for Spoke (Circuit) Route Planner
How's the Maps & Navigation market?
Spoke maintains a #2 Grossing rank in the Maps & Navigation category across multiple markets, including Brazil and Chile. The gap between its high grossing performance and lower free-tier visibility indicates that the app effectively captures professional couriers who view the subscription as a business expense rather than a consumer cost.

Key takeaways for Spoke (Circuit) Route Planner
Where is it heading?
The professional courier market is consolidating around tools that offer high-reliability routing, and Spoke's current maintenance-mode updates leave it exposed to churn if routing accuracy does not improve. The app's grossing performance remains strong, but the long-term viability of the subscription model depends on resolving the battery and billing friction that currently dominates user sentiment.
- Persistent battery drain and routing inaccuracies in the latest release erode the daily active habit, which compounds the rating drag already visible on Android.
- Frequent updates (latest release 2 days ago) demonstrate active feature investment, which helps maintain the #2 grossing slot against casual navigation rivals.
